HVT vs TOYOF: Which Is the Better Dividend Stock?
As of July 2026, HVT (Haverty Furniture Companies, Inc.) screens as the stronger dividend stock, winning 6 of 8 head-to-head metrics. HVT offers the higher yield at 5.15%, HVT has the higher dividend-safety score, and TOYOF trades at the larger discount to fair value (+81%).
| Metric | HVT | TOYOF |
|---|---|---|
| Forward yield | 5.15% | 3.58% |
| Annual dividend | $1.32 | $0.64 |
| Payout ratio | 107% | 32% |
| Years of growth | 5 yr | 3 yr |
| 5-yr dividend growth | 12.0% | 8.4% |
| 5-yr total return | -28% | -79% |
| Dividend safety score | 71 (B) | 54 (C) |
| Fair value estimate | $44.06 | $32.36 |
| Upside to fair value | +72% | +81% |
| Frequency | quarterly | semiannual |
| Market cap | $409.6M | $212.0B |
| P/E ratio | 21.0 | 9.8 |
